CG moved out of the New Canal Station sometime in the past couple of years. The light has been on the available list under NHLPA. Memory says there was more than one groupe interested. Since one of the stories I read said the building had been taken off of its foundation I wonder how much interest there will be in trying to save it. With all the destruction in the area and the bottomless pit of reconstruction dollars the area will be, I wonder if there will be much interest in trying to save the building.
